It's has been a green week for the crypto market. BTC is almost return back to the previous All-Time High on last April 2021 ($64,895.22) , it is now less than 5%. As the writing of this post, BTC is currently trading at $61,000. Are you ready for another BTC All-Time High?
When I'm learning Technical Analysis, I would love to think that every chart have their own story because of the patterns that was printed on the chart. Whether I can piece the puzzles together to look for a probability clue or not, that is on me. Let begin, gonna focus on high time frame chart (daily).
GRTUSDT daily chart
The story of GRTUSDT daily that I see and lay out in a point form.
- First, on the left chart there was a breakout descending channel,
- Follow by the pump, creating a downward trend line which identify
- As a bullish pennant after the pattern completed.
- Inside the bullish pennant, there was many patterns formed.
- Head & Shoulder
- Descending channel
- Inverse head & shoulder
- Formed another head & shoulder that didn't play out
- Latest pattern fully formed was inverse head & shoulder
